Answer to Question 2

Student responses should include
- during the end of the Middle Ages and beginning of the Renaissance, natural and scientific approaches to health and human behavior reemerged
- asylums were built for those with mental disorder, but generally provided poor care and treatment
- the Reform Movement introduced significant changes to treating mental disorder and led to modern approach, which includes accepting those with mental disorder as individuals needing treatment and applying biomedical and psychological methods

Though Candida and Aspergillus species are the most common fungal pathogens causing invasive fungal disease in the immunocompromised, infections due to previously uncommon hyaline and dematiaceous filamentous fungi are occurring more often today. Rare fungal infections, once accurately diagnosed, may require surgical debridement, immunotherapy, and newer antifungals used singly or in combination with older antifungals, on a case-by-case basis.
